Output 72e230a32ecdd52dd73a5d6630ebf970c754be4f4fe4d8e4e99a839b45861082:0

value
55166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e834fd64048434bba4bb44ff423c95c18e8015a OP_EQUAL
address
3EgZBVUsiMQoyLbhjSCAFBuT64KL44vU3m
transaction
72e230a32ecdd52dd73a5d6630ebf970c754be4f4fe4d8e4e99a839b45861082
confirmations
290699
spent
true